Last week Wednesday, April 18, coming home on the expressway, I was in the left lane and a truck in the right lane. All at once a huge chunk of ice flew from the truck and smashed my windshield. I had glass all over me, but I was not hurt. Luckily there were no cars behind me as I braked hard and then slowly pulled over to the right shoulder and stopped, got out of the car and shook off all the slivers of glass. I was able to drive home looking through a few cracks in my windshield. It could have been much worse. PLEASE everyone, take the ice of your car or truck before leaving home, I could have been killed. — in Elmira, Ontario.
